Output dd4d5d459cb438326865dfb469d2b07dd3a22d248afeb0f8b3b02a9de5331943:4

value
15901633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ce1b098d6299ba97c69b8d8401eaa99d5b97e7fc OP_EQUAL
address
MSgwpXrPJKtDLtNag9Ur1YzMgjLW4D8D5s
transaction
dd4d5d459cb438326865dfb469d2b07dd3a22d248afeb0f8b3b02a9de5331943
spent
true